Understanding Door Hinge Functionality
Door hinges are mechanical devices that permit doors to pivot open and closed while supporting their weight. They can be found in numerous types and sizes, depending upon the door's weight and design. In a lot of cases, a basic door hinge consists of three main parts: the leaf, the pin, and the knuckle.

Q1: How typically should I lube my door hinges?

A: It is advisable to oil commercial door hinge specialist hinges a minimum of when a year. Nevertheless, if you notice squeaking or resistance when opening the door, it may require instant attention.

Q2: Can I use routine oil for lubing hinges?

A: While regular oil can be utilized, it is frequently much better to use a specialized lube like WD-40 or silicone spray, as these are created to decrease friction and prevent rust.

Q3: When should I consider changing my door hinges?

A: If the hinges are rusted, badly bent, or broken, it is time to change them. Additionally, if repairs do not resolve problems like misalignment or squeaking, replacement may be necessary.

Q4: Are there various kinds of door hinges?

A: Yes, there are several types of hinges, including butt hinges, constant hinges, and pivot hinges. Each type serves a particular purpose and is selected based on the door's weight and use.
